Overview of the Razer Kiyo

The Razer Kiyo has long been recognized for its integrated ring light and high-quality video capture. In 2026, it continues to be a favorite for those seeking a straightforward, reliable webcam with excellent performance. Its 4-megapixel sensor captures crisp images at up to 1080p 60fps, making it suitable for streaming and video conferencing.

One of its standout features is the adjustable ring light, which provides even illumination and enhances video quality in various lighting conditions. The Kiyo also offers plug-and-play compatibility with most streaming platforms and software, making it accessible for users of all skill levels.

Overview of the Elgato Wave

The Elgato Wave series has gained popularity for its superior audio quality and sleek design. The Wave microphones are equipped with high-end condenser capsules and digital interfaces that deliver professional-grade sound. In 2026, the Wave continues to set benchmarks for audio clarity and ease of use.

The Wave’s standout feature is its proprietary Clipguard technology, which prevents distortion during loud sound inputs. Additionally, the Wave XLR and Wave 3 models include advanced software for audio mixing, noise suppression, and customization, making them ideal for streamers and podcasters who prioritize sound quality.
